If you drive an older GM car, truck or Van that still has the original radio and looking to upgrade to music steaming; the BLU-GM1 is for you! The BLU-GM1 streaming module works on select 1995-05 GM radios with CD changer controls and replaces separate/slave or remote player (if present).

Optional: AUX input: With optional aux input, users are able to connect and play portable audio devices including iPod, MP3 player, XM radio kits etc. Use included 3.5mm male cable (See Fig. 4) to connect audio device to module AUX jack (See Fig. 5).
